EXCEEDS logo
Exceeds
Alex Newton

PROFILE

Alex Newton

Alex Newton delivered robust backend and full stack features across GOV.UK’s publishing platform, focusing on content management, data quality, and workflow reliability. In the alphagov/whitehall repository, Alex implemented configurable document workflows, synchronous publishing for withdrawals, and a migration task to improve image metadata, using Ruby on Rails and Rake for automation and schema-driven UI controls. He standardized country naming and localization across multiple services, aligning data and UI for internationalization. Alex’s work emphasized maintainability through targeted refactoring, comprehensive test coverage with RSpec, and CI/CD improvements, resulting in scalable, auditable solutions that enhanced both editorial efficiency and system integrity.

Overall Statistics

Feature vs Bugs

73%Features

Repository Contributions

66Total
Bugs
12
Commits
66
Features
32
Lines of code
5,926
Activity Months13

Work History

October 2025

1 Commits • 1 Features

Oct 1, 2025

October 2025 monthly summary focusing on the alphagov/whitehall migration task: delivered a new idempotent Rake task to migrate image alt text to captions, with intelligent caption selection logic to preserve relevance based on existing content, image credits, and length constraints. The migration enqueues affected documents for republishing to ensure changes propagate through the publishing pipeline. This work improves accessibility, data quality, and overall content governance while minimizing manual intervention and risk in large asset migrations.

September 2025

4 Commits • 1 Features

Sep 1, 2025

September 2025 — Alphagov/whitehall monthly summary: Focused on content safety, correct document lifecycle, and localization readiness. Key features delivered included safer HTML IDs for headings, respecting explicit document IDs in content blocks, and introducing a configurable translations framework with tests for Welsh content and non-English locales. These changes improved Govspeak rendering safety, ensured predictable document handling, and expanded localization coverage. Technologies/skills demonstrated include Ruby refactoring, test-driven development, feature configuration, and robust test helpers for translations.

August 2025

2 Commits • 1 Features

Aug 1, 2025

August 2025, alphagov/whitehall: Key achievements include delivering a backdating visibility UI test for configurable document types and removing unused methods from Edition::BasePermissionMethods to clean up dead code. These changes improve UI reliability for backdating workflows, strengthen test coverage, and reduce maintenance complexity, delivering business value by lowering risk of regressions and speeding up future changes.

July 2025

6 Commits • 2 Features

Jul 1, 2025

July 2025 performance summary focused on data quality, naming consistency, and cross-repo alignment for Czechia. Delivered enterprise-wide standardization of country naming across six repositories, impacting UI, data handling, search, and analytics. Implemented consistent slug and translations updates where relevant, and solidified the foundation for future internationalization efforts.

June 2025

5 Commits • 2 Features

Jun 1, 2025

June 2025 focused on delivering a standalone HM Passport Office webchat experience, improving the Countryside Stewardship Grant Finder presentation and filtering, and stabilizing the publishing CI pipeline. The work delivered a dedicated webchat page decoupled from the Content Store with a new controller and presenter, migration of related text to local YAML, removal of outdated rendering logic, and CSP updates, backed by tests. In parallel, integration tests for the grant finder were updated to reflect the new presentation and filtering for grant types, land uses, and funding amounts. On the publishing pipeline, CI/test configuration was aligned with the correct schema versions across Government Frontend, Search API, and Specialist Publisher to resolve failures. These efforts reduce user friction, improve maintainability, and strengthen release confidence across services.

May 2025

2 Commits • 2 Features

May 1, 2025

May 2025 monthly summary focused on deprecating outdated training content and improving routing for targeted user journeys. Delivered two high-impact, auditable changes: content deprecation in Whitehall and a new webchat routing path in Publishing API for HM Passport Office. These efforts reduce maintenance costs, improve user experience, and strengthen governance around content routing.

April 2025

7 Commits • 4 Features

Apr 1, 2025

April 2025: Delivered configurable content visibility and table-of-contents controls across frontend, publishing API, and specialist publisher, enabling publishers to tailor content display and improve relevance. Strengthened frontend-backend alignment with schema updates and UI integration, backed by targeted tests.

March 2025

16 Commits • 6 Features

Mar 1, 2025

March 2025 monthly summary highlights: Strengthened data integrity and test coverage for specialist content, introduced configurable metadata block visibility across Specialist Finders, and advanced documentation to improve developer onboarding and front-end rendering flexibility. Across four repositories, delivered multiple enhancements focused on testing, schema-driven UI controls, and documentation quality. These changes enable more reliable content rendering, easier maintenance, and faster iteration for publishers and developers.

February 2025

2 Commits • 1 Features

Feb 1, 2025

In February 2025, delivered a reliability and performance improvement for withdrawal publishing in alphagov/whitehall by switching the withdrawal path to synchronous processing. Updated the PublishingApiPusher to use publish_withdrawal_sync and modified Whitehall::PublishingApi to call the worker's perform method directly (removing perform_async). Added synchronous tests for withdrawal publishing to ensure immediate feedback and reduce flaky behavior. This provides faster, more reliable withdrawals publishing with clear traceability through commit history.

January 2025

1 Commits • 1 Features

Jan 1, 2025

January 2025: Completed end-to-end feature to reorder social media links for editions in alphagov/whitehall. Added controller actions, view templates, and a database column to persist ordering, enabling editors to reorder social links per edition. This reduces manual edits, improves content consistency across editions, and enhances the publisher workflow.

December 2024

3 Commits • 2 Features

Dec 1, 2024

December 2024 monthly summary: Delivered targeted data quality improvements and cross-repo localization updates across three GOV.UK publisher services. Key outcomes include removing the default organisation jobs URL to fix data accuracy in Whitehall, and enabling Sint Maarten recognition across Search API and Specialist Publisher via data/config updates, aligning search, indexing, and publishing workflows with the new location.

November 2024

16 Commits • 8 Features

Nov 1, 2024

Monthly performance summary for 2024-11 highlighting both business value and technical achievements across multiple GOV.UOV repos. Focused on reliability, data standardization, and improved feature delivery cycles.

October 2024

1 Commits • 1 Features

Oct 1, 2024

October 2024 monthly summary for alphagov/search-api: Delivered SFO Case Document Type Support in the Search API, enabling end-to-end indexing and search for the new 'sfo_case' document type. Implemented migration-ready configuration and ensured proper indexing of sfo_case_state in Elasticsearch. The work aligns with data governance and search quality goals and was completed with a focused commit.

Activity

Loading activity data...

Quality Metrics

Correctness92.4%
Maintainability91.8%
Architecture88.6%
Performance85.0%
AI Usage20.4%

Skills & Technologies

Programming Languages

CSSERBHTMLJSONJsonnetMarkdownRubySQLYAMLerb

Technical Skills

API DevelopmentAPI IntegrationAccess ControlAsynchronous ProcessingBackend DevelopmentBackground JobsCI/CDCode RefactoringConfiguration ManagementContent ManagementData IndexingData ManagementData MigrationDatabase ManagementDatabase Migration

Repositories Contributed To

10 repos

Overview of all repositories you've contributed to across your timeline

alphagov/specialist-publisher

Nov 2024 Jul 2025
5 Months active

Languages Used

HTMLRubyERBJSONMarkdownYAML

Technical Skills

API IntegrationBackend DevelopmentBackground JobsFront End DevelopmentFrontend DevelopmentHTML/CSS

alphagov/whitehall

Nov 2024 Oct 2025
9 Months active

Languages Used

RubySQLHTMLYAMLCSSJSON

Technical Skills

Backend DevelopmentDependency ManagementRuby on RailsSidekiqTestingDatabase Management

alphagov/publishing-api

Nov 2024 Jul 2025
6 Months active

Languages Used

JsonnetYAMLRuby

Technical Skills

CI/CDConfiguration ManagementSchema DefinitionWorkflow ManagementAPI DevelopmentBackend Development

alphagov/search-api

Oct 2024 Jul 2025
4 Months active

Languages Used

RubyYAML

Technical Skills

API DevelopmentBackend DevelopmentData IndexingConfiguration Management

alphagov/government-frontend

Mar 2025 Jun 2025
2 Months active

Languages Used

HTMLRubyYAMLerbruby

Technical Skills

Frontend DevelopmentRuby on RailsAPI IntegrationBackend DevelopmentContent ManagementIntegration Testing

alphagov/frontend

Apr 2025 Apr 2025
1 Month active

Languages Used

HTMLRuby

Technical Skills

Backend DevelopmentFrontend DevelopmentRuby on Rails

alphagov/manuals-publisher

Nov 2024 Nov 2024
1 Month active

Languages Used

Ruby

Technical Skills

Background JobsRuby on RailsSidekiq

alphagov/govuk-developer-docs

Mar 2025 Mar 2025
1 Month active

Languages Used

Markdown

Technical Skills

Documentation

alphagov/travel-advice-publisher

Jul 2025 Jul 2025
1 Month active

Languages Used

YAML

Technical Skills

Data Management

alphagov/smart-answers

Jul 2025 Jul 2025
1 Month active

Languages Used

RubyYAML

Technical Skills

Configuration ManagementInternationalization

Generated by Exceeds AIThis report is designed for sharing and indexing